What Are Cookies and Tracking Technologies?

Cookies are small text files that websites place on your device to store information about your visit. Think of them as digital breadcrumbs that help websites remember your preferences and provide a more personalized experience. Types of Tracking Technologies We Use

Essential Cookies

These are necessary for our website to function properly. They enable core features like secure login, account access, and basic navigation through your budget dashboard.

Example: Session authentication, security tokens, and form submission data

Functional Cookies

These enhance your experience by remembering your preferences, settings, and choices. They help us provide personalized budget recommendations and maintain your customized dashboard layout.

Example: Language preferences, currency display settings, and dashboard customization

Analytical Cookies

We use these to understand how visitors interact with our platform, which features are most valuable, and how we can improve our budget analysis tools.

Example: Page views, time spent on features, and usage patterns for service improvement

Marketing Cookies

These help us deliver relevant financial content and educational resources that align with your interests and budget management goals.

Example: Content personalization, newsletter preferences, and relevant resource recommendations

Managing Your Cookie Preferences

You have control over how cookies are used on your device. Most web browsers allow you to manage cookie settings through their preferences or settings menu. You can choose to accept all cookies, reject certain types, or be notified when cookies are being set.

Keep in mind that blocking essential cookies may affect your ability to use certain features of our platform. For example, you might need to log in repeatedly or lose your personalized dashboard settings. However, you can still access our basic budget analysis tools even with some cookies disabled.

Browser Controls:

  • Chrome: Settings > Privacy and Security > Cookies and other site data
  • Firefox: Settings > Privacy & Security > Cookies and Site Data
  • Safari: Preferences > Privacy > Manage Website Data
  • Edge: Settings > Cookies and site permissions > Cookies and site data
